How usable is this book with Rolemaster Classic ?
e crits all round

jdale

All the ideas and setting material would be applicable, and you could use the equipment tables. You would need to rework the skill lists and professions, decide how to handle the talents, and make some other adjustments to the game mechanics. It would be much easier than trying to set up a Steampunk campaign in RM from scratch though.
